A characteristic of a hazardous material is that it can cause harm to health or the environment. This definition is fundamental to understanding what constitutes a hazardous material. Hazardous materials possess intrinsic properties that can lead to adverse effects on living organisms or the ecosystem, including toxicity, reactivity, corrosiveness, and flammability.

While some hazardous materials may not be visible to the naked eye, others can be. Thus, the idea that they are always visible does not accurately define them. Additionally, hazardous materials are not exclusive to industrial settings; they can also be found in households, laboratories, and natural environments. Finally, while specialized equipment may be necessary for the transport of certain hazardous materials, this is not a universal characteristic since many can be handled with standard equipment depending on their classification and quantity. Therefore, the essence of what makes a material hazardous centers on its potential to cause harm, which is reflected in the correct answer.
